    The PaK 40 was one of the most successful German anti-tank gun designs of World War Two. The first pre-production models entered service on the eastern front in November 1941 and from 1942 they were used on all fronts in large numbers.

      ​@@crunch9876 It's the stationary nature of anti tank guns more than their raw firepower that made them obsolete when good ATGMs came around. Most military armored vehicles aren't tanks. A modern MBT would bounce those rounds all day long, but lighter IFVs and transports would still take serious damage from a few hits from a PaK 40, especially in an ambush scenario. Weapons like the Javelin, ERYX, or Kornet are exponentially more mobile, far deadlier to armor than a towed direct fire cannon. Anyone trying to operate a stationary cannon on a modern battlefield is going to die very quickly because they can't move after taking a shot.
